Overview of Dr. Emily Saul, DO

Dr. Emily Saul, DO is a Hematology Specialist in Columbus, OH. They specialize in Hematology, has 12 years of experience, and is board certified in Hematology. They graduated from PIKEVILLE COLLEGE / COLLEGE OF OSTEOPATHIC MEDICINE and is affiliated with Dublin Methodist Hospital, OhioHealth Grant Medical Center and Riverside Methodist Hospital.

Dr. Saul works at Columbus Oncology Associates in Columbus, OH with other offices in Dublin, OH and Westerville, OH. They are accepting new patients and accepts Aetna, Anthem and Anthem Blue Cross Blue Shield as well as other major insurance plans.
